Understanding the Conversion

When converting inches to meters, it's essential to understand the relationship between these two units of measurement.

An inch is a customary unit of length used primarily in the United States and a few other countries, while the meter is a fundamental unit in the metric system adopted globally.

To convert inches to meters, one can use the conversion factor: 1 inch is equal to 0.0254 meters.

Therefore, to convert 120 inches into meters, you multiply 120 by 0.0254.

This results in approximately 3.048 meters.

Pro Tip

When measuring in meters, remember that 3.048 meters is exactly 10 feet, making it a useful conversion to know for construction and design.
